Output ec59dfb80f88ad7a198da760a43410d1b167c2672b348472ff30e8058f29bd5a:2

value
1069309
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f291baebd7b1deb7291954ab99f58c2569da149 OP_EQUAL
address
3K7nERhYZguZ4iyfDrxLCN55QU4aWu1s38
transaction
ec59dfb80f88ad7a198da760a43410d1b167c2672b348472ff30e8058f29bd5a
spent
true